Types of compensation in wrongful death cases

In a wrongful death lawsuit, your lawyer will often be able to successfully litigate for compensation including the following:

  • Your direct expenses related to the care, treatment, and hospitalization of your loved one
  • Recompense for any property that was damaged in the course of the accident that resulted in the death
  • All customary funeral expenses
  • Remuneration for mental anguish and sorrow related to your loss
  • A calculation for your pain and suffering
  • Loss of inheritance caused by the untimely death of the victim
  • Loss of the companionship you once had from the deceased
  • Payment for the estimated income your loved one would have provided during remaining work years
  • Anticipated loss of protection, services, assistance, or care the decedent previously provided you
  • Recovery for lost benefits, such as pensions, medical benefits, or a 401(K)
  • General damages

New York statute of limitations in wrongful death cases

A statute of limitations is a time restriction limiting when you are permitted to file a lawsuit.  For wrongful death cases in New York, a cause of action for wrongful death must be filed within two years of the date of death.
